The Great Mughals and Their India by Dirk Collier
The Great Mughals and Their India by Dirk Collier explores the history, personalities, achievements, conflicts, and cultural legacy of the Mughal Empire in India. From Babur and Humayun to Akbar, Jahangir, Shah Jahan, and Aurangzeb, the book provides an engaging account of the rulers who shaped one of South Asia's most influential imperial dynasties.
About This Book
In The Great Mughals and Their India, Dirk Collier presents a detailed narrative of the Mughal dynasty and its impact on the Indian subcontinent.
The book follows the rise and development of the Mughal Empire, beginning with Babur, the founder of the dynasty, and continuing through the reigns of several of its most significant rulers. It explores the personalities and ambitions of emperors such as Humayun, Akbar, Jahangir, Shah Jahan, and Aurangzeb, while placing their reigns within the broader political and cultural history of India.
Collier examines the political struggles, military campaigns, court life, succession conflicts, and administrative challenges that shaped the empire. The book also explores the remarkable cultural achievements associated with the Mughal period, including architecture, art, literature, gardens, and court culture.
The Mughal story is presented not simply as a sequence of rulers and battles but as a complex history of power, ambition, cultural exchange, religion, politics, and imperial transformation.
